Obituary: Brian F. Shea, 58, Former Peabody Resident

Obituary from Conway, Cahill-Brodeur Funeral Home:

Brian F. Shea, 58, of Davie, Florida, formerly of Peabody, passed away after a lengthy illness on July 2, 2014, surrounded by his family and friends.
    
Brian graduated from Peabody High School and worked for HP for 25 years.
           
He enjoyed spending time with family and friends, especially the summer cookouts by his pool and vacations to Hawaii. Brian loved playing the guitar and was a member of several bands over the years including Points North, So Hip it Hurts and Pirahna Groove.
    
He is survived by his wife Kathleen (Wiswall-Bourque) Shea of Davie, FL, was the loving son of the late Francis and Lois (Sonnabend) Shea, brother of Karen L’Italien and her late husband Dennis L’Italien of Beverly, Kevin Shea and his wife Kelli of Miami, FL, and brother-in-law of Diane Salvato and her husband Jim of Wakefield. He is also survived by his son, Jason Bourque and his wife Lillibeth of Plantation, FL and daughters, Jessica Bourque of Kailua, Hawaii and Aimee Shea. Grandfather of Ixhora, Sabrina and Connor.  Loving uncle of Tracy Smith and her husband Matt, Todd L’Italien and his wife Dimetra and Allison DiPietro and her husband Dan. He will be missed by his many friends including Mike (Como) Cormier and Barbara Bryan.
